Volt is hiring an immediate need for a Plant Manager with heavy equipment experience to work with our client onsite in New Iberia, LA in a direct hire opportunity.
As the Plant Manager, you will:
- Be responsible for leading and managing the operations of the site. To include all safety, manufacturing, purchasing, manufacturing and product engineering, project management, quality, materials management, scheduling, warehouse, order entry & customer service functions.
- Oversee operational decisions and ensure a smooth execution of the orderbook revenue and associated margin as well as capital/ other major projects in line with the agreed annual operating plan.
- Create a safety driven culture and work to continuously improve operations utilizing management systems and processes.
- Drive the Safety culture and be accountable for ensuring the ongoing pursuit of a zero-incident culture.
- Drive day-to-day site stability and facilitate operational growth and continuous improvement through establishing and maintaining robust processes including but not limited to strategy/ business plan deployment, project execution processes, standard work, quality systems, and layered audits.
- Oversee all operations of the site while maintaining focus on the site’s business plan, achieving organizational KPI’s and has full ownership of the AOP results (between bookings and SG&A).
- Work closely & collaboratively with the finance team to ensure accuracy in the financial forecasts for the site and that all necessary actions are being taken in pursuit of achieving the AOP (between bookings and SG&A) – owns site level P&L.
- Ensure that the local team operates in a cohesive manner and is operating effectively at the local site.
This is a full-time, DIRECT HIRE opportunity.
Qualification/Requirements:
- Must have at least 5 years of leadership experience production (heavy equipment) and experience in an engineered to order environment, would be desirable.
- Experience working with several processes (e.g. welding, fab, machining, assembly) and evidence in using gained knowledge in different industries.
- Expert knowledge of manufacturing business processes e.g. Daily Management, scheduling, inventory control, plant layout, material flow, strategy/ business plan deployment, project execution processes, standard work, layered audits, quality systems.
- Understanding of machining & fabrication manufacturing operations.
- Has ideally held the role of Production Supervisor during career.
- Experience running a similar size operation in a complex environment.
- Team leadership and management experience.
- Experience in using P&L to drive the business.
- Bachelor's Degree in Business, Engineer or similar. MBA is preferred.
Salary: $125-160K annually
